Insurance renewal time:
Been with GJW for 12 years now - and been quite pleased with their policy/attitude.
Two claims were settled very smoothly and quickly.
However, I informed them that in the next year we might be moving the boat abroad (S Brittany) on a permanent basis.
Was advised that this would mean an increase in premium (Biscay).
So, I started asking around for other quotes. One of them was Pantaenius.
Policy looks good and more comprehensive.
However, larger excess and higher premium (much higher: as in several 100).
GJW: premium 0.7% of insured value - Pants: premium 1.2% of insured value.
So the question is: are they worth it?
What does Pants offer that GJW can't/won't?
